The ice just came off the lake and we had a good shad kill. Fishing will be tough for a week or so then it will be game on. I would be concentrating on a jerkbait or a rig bite. Make sure your jerkbait sinks slowly for more bites. Try to target secondary points just off the main lake for your best bite. Arig fished over brush and main lake points will also produce fish.

Fish have been easier to catch fishing right above the brush. Tried a lot of baits only consistent bite was on a swimbait. Not a lot of big ones but more bites. Long casts and slow roll the swimmer just touching the tops of the brush.
